**Julia Horne of Gibraltar Advances to Top 20 in Miss World Competition**
Julia Horne, representing Gibraltar, has progressed to the Top 20 in the Miss World competition after advancing through the Top 40 stage. The international pageant featured 111 contestants from around the globe.
Horne’s advancement places her among the finalists who will compete for the title, which was ultimately awarded to the contestant from the Dominican Republic. The event, which includes a series of preliminary rounds and live judging, has seen Horne consistently rank among the leading competitors from her country.
The Miss World organization announced the Top 20 placements following the conclusion of the preliminary rounds. Horne’s performance earned her a spot in the final group of contestants, marking a significant achievement for Gibraltar in the pageant’s history.
